Twin Holdings LLC Salary

As of August 2026, the average annual salary for employees at Twin Holdings LLC in the United States is $91,314. This translates to an approximate hourly wage of $44. Salaries at Twin Holdings LLC typically range from $80,071 to $103,514 annually, reflecting the diverse roles and experience levels within the company.

About Twin Holdings LLC
Twin Holdings LLC is a company that operates in the Financial Services industry. It employs 21-50 people and has $1M-$5M of revenue. The company is headquartered in Canby, Oregon.

What Is the Cost of Living Near Portland?

Understanding the cost of living near Portland is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Twin Holdings LLC.
Portland's Cost of Living Index is approximately 132.5 (32.5% more expensive than US average; 15.2% more than OR average). Largest OR city, unique culture, high housing costs, excellent transit (TriMet). When planning your budget based on a salary from Twin Holdings LLC,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,500 - $2,300+ A significant portion of Twin Holdings LLC sal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$120 - $210 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$100 (TriMet mon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$450 - $670 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$450 - $850+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$400 - $750+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,020 - $4,780+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
